Head of Vespasian, laureate, right.
Script: Latin
Lettering: IMP CAESAR VESPASIANVS AVG
Translation:
Imperator Caesar Vespasianus Augustus.
Supreme commander (Imperator) Caesar Vespasian, emperor (Augustus).
Vespasian standing left, gesturing Roma to raise.
Script: Latin
Lettering: ROMA RESVRGENS
Translation:
Roma Resurgens
Rome rising again.
